The real estate market in Curry County, New Mexico presents a unique landscape characterized by agricultural heritage and military influence, centered primarily around the city of Clovis. This eastern New Mexico county operates with a remarkably tight-knit professional network of exactly 70 actively licensed real estate agents, creating an intimate market environment where relationships and local knowledge carry exceptional weight.

What makes Curry County particularly intriguing is its dual economic foundation built around Cannon Air Force Base and extensive agricultural operations. This combination creates distinct buyer demographics and property types, from military families seeking temporary housing to multigenerational farming families investing in substantial acreage. The market dynamics here differ significantly from New Mexico's more tourism-driven regions, focusing instead on practical, long-term value propositions.

Major Curry County, New Mexico Real Estate Markets

Clovis dominates the county's real estate activity as the largest city and county seat, serving both the military community from nearby Cannon Air Force Base and the agricultural sector that defines much of the region's economy. The city's housing market reflects this diversity, with everything from starter homes for young military families to expansive properties suitable for agricultural operations. Texico, located directly on the Texas border, represents another significant market area, often attracting buyers who work across state lines.

Rural properties throughout Curry County command particular attention, with large agricultural parcels and ranch properties creating a specialized market segment. These transactions often involve substantial acreage and require agents with deep understanding of water rights, soil conditions, and agricultural zoning regulations. The proximity to Texas markets also influences pricing and buyer behavior, as cross-border economic relationships shape local real estate patterns.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Curry County's real estate market operates with surprising efficiency despite its rural character, largely due to the concentrated network of 70 licensed agents who maintain strong professional relationships and comprehensive market knowledge. The military presence creates consistent turnover and demand, while agricultural properties tend to change hands less frequently but at higher transaction values, creating an interesting balance of market activity.

Geographic factors play a crucial role in property values and marketability, with proximity to Cannon Air Force Base, major transportation routes, and water sources significantly impacting desirability. The county's position on the eastern edge of New Mexico, bordering Texas, creates unique cross-border dynamics that influence everything from commuting patterns to property tax considerations, requiring agents to understand multi-state implications.
